Whether you're looking to make space for multiple children in one room or simply add some excitement, bunk beds can be a useful and fashionable solution. Bunk beds for kids come in twin-overtwin, full over-full or even triple bed configurations. They can be used to accommodate growing families and guests. Some have a built-in bed trundle beneath the bunk that can sleep an additional person, while others have drawers or shelves to store extra items. In contrast to other sleep solutions that are space-saving like loft beds or Murphy beds that fold down the wall, bunk beds need an extra footprint, but still make use of floor space.
When buying a bunkbed, be sure to look for security features and a high-quality construction. Iapicco suggests that a solid metal or wood frame is more durable and will hold heavier weights. Bunk beds with centered ladders are more accessible than those with angled options and are ideal for smaller rooms. There are also guardrails to prevent children from falling out of the top bunk and onto the floor below.

When purchasing loft or bunk bed for your child, you should consider several factors, including their age and height. The majority of experts advise that children must be at five years old prior to getting into the top bunk and that they should not exceed 6 feet tall to avoid being too high off the ground. Whatever age you are you'll want to make sure that the bunks have sturdy guard rails and center support to prevent accidents and injuries.
Another consideration is whether you're buying a wooden or metal loft bed or bunk bed. Metal bunks are more durable and easier to clean. While wood is a timeless and gorgeous option however, it is more likely to crack or break over time and require more maintenance. Metal bunks are less likely to be affected than wooden ones by humidity.
